Justice Department announces the creation of Anti-Semitism Advisory Committee

The Department of Justice announced on Tuesday the creation of the Anti-Semitism Advisory Committee to “address the rising tide of antisemitism across the United States.” The formation of the advisory board comes as data shows that antisemitic crimes have increased to record levels in recent years.  Leo Terrell, a civil rights attorney, political pundit, and senior […]
